The Cab Direct Vision Standard is a regulation that requires cab manufacturers to improve the visibility from the driver’s seat of a cab. This includes reducing blind spots and providing the driver with a better view of the road and its surroundings. The goal of this standard is to minimize the risk of accidents involving vulnerable road users such as pedestrians and cyclists, who are often not visible to drivers of large vehicles like cabs.

This standard is particularly important in urban areas where congestion is common, and there is a high volume of pedestrians and cyclists sharing the roads with cabs. In cities like London, which has implemented the Cab Direct Vision Standard, the aim is to significantly reduce the number of accidents involving cabs and vulnerable road users. By improving the visibility from the driver’s seat, cab drivers are better equipped to spot pedestrians and cyclists, thus reducing the likelihood of collisions.

One of the main features of the Cab Direct Vision Standard is the use of new technologies such as cameras and sensors to improve visibility around the cab. These technologies provide the driver with a 360-degree view of the surroundings, eliminating blind spots and alerting the driver to the presence of pedestrians and cyclists. In addition to this, cabs must also meet certain design requirements such as larger windows and lower door sills to enhance visibility.
